I'm about quarter of way thru Broken Sword 3, and am absolutely riveted by the voice acting. I wouldn't be surprised if they hadn't hired professional actors for this game, it's that good. If you thought that the (droning, boring, endless) dialogue in Longest Journey was good (and you can see that I did not; had to dump that turkey after about 2 hours), then give this one a try. The character interaction is actually enjoyable, sometimes funny, and pertinent; and it doesn't go on until you're ready for a NoDoz to continue.

I've been avoiding this game because of the keyboard controls. But it's really not too hard to learn and get used to (a little more involving than URU). The purported "action" sequences are really very easy, and (dare I say it), fun too. I finally broke down and got it, because my Best Buy didn't have any of the new stuff in yet, and this was only $15. Randy at JustAdventure had this as his #1 game last year, and like most people it seems, I didn't listen. We should have.

It is a breakneck bear to get to run, though. It has some kind of security key that you have to get around, and if you peruse the good folks in here in Bugs and Patches, I'm sure one of their suggestions will work for you (as it finally did for me). The fixes on their web site are (can you believe it), worthless.

Rolf Saxon (voice of George) IS a professional actor - check out his sheet:

http://www.imdb.com/name/nm0768350/

He's been in the movie version of Mission Impossible, the Bond film Tomorrow Never Dies, Saving Private Ryan, Entrapment, and a whole lot more, as well as some decent TV appearences.

I remember seeing him years ago in a TV program called Love Hurts with Adam Faith and Zoe Wanamaker.

"Starforce" (supposid copy protection) is also found on the TAC titles "Black Mirror" and "Traitors Gate II"...

Also, "Starforce" drivers have been reported by users to damage USB external harddrives, causing data loss.

There is a removal tool on the TAC website (in the support forums) which may or may not work in removing the "Starforce" drivers from your computer after you uninstall the game in question. Users have reported that the removal tool does not always remove these drivers.

Depends on which problems you're talking about. The update corrected the problem with USB memory drives, but most problems still exist. And StarForce 3 used on BS3 has more CD drive incompatibility problems than the earlier Starforce version used on Black Mirror, as I know from personal experience as well as from reading posts from others.
